When exploring life insurance in Scottsdale, you'll encounter various options designed to meet different financial goals. Term life insurance provides coverage for a specific period, often appealing for younger families or those with temporary financial obligations. Permanent life insurance, such as whole life or universal life, offers lifelong coverage and may include a cash value component.

Seniors in Scottsdale have several Medicare options to consider. Medicare Advantage plans (Part C) combine hospital and medical insurance, often including prescription drug coverage and additional benefits. Medicare Supplement (Medigap) plans work alongside Original Medicare to help cover out-of-pocket costs like deductibles and co-insurance, while Part D plans provide standalone prescription drug coverage.
Final expense insurance, also known as burial insurance, is another key offering. These policies are typically whole life insurance plans with smaller face amounts, specifically designed to cover funeral costs and other immediate expenses for Scottsdale families. They often feature simplified underwriting processes.

When navigating insurance options in Arizona, the Arizona Department of Insurance is a key resource. This state agency provides consumer protection, regulates insurance companies, and offers information on licensing for agents. It's a valuable place to verify an agent's credentials or learn more about your rights as an insurance consumer.

For Medicare beneficiaries in Scottsdale, the State Health Insurance Assistance Program (SHIP) in Arizona offers free, unbiased counseling. This program can help you understand your Medicare options, compare plans, and navigate the enrollment process, providing invaluable support at no cost.
